Insurers should prioritise partnerships when they need faster access to digital capability, customer-facing innovation, or specialised analytics that would take too long to develop internally. The article suggests partnerships work best when executives are aligned, the right partner is selected carefully, and both sides are given room to test ideas before full integration. The goal is complementary capability, not forced replacement.
Where Insurer-InsurTech Partnerships Create the Most Value
Insurers should think about partnerships as a way to buy speed, not a way to avoid strategy. The strongest cases are usually narrow but high-value: launching customer-facing features faster, testing new distribution or claims journeys, or adding analytics capabilities that are not core differentiators for the insurer. A partner can reduce time-to-market and help an insurer learn what customers actually use before committing to a larger internal build.
The key distinction is between capability that must be tightly controlled and capability that can be shared without weakening the insurer’s operating model. Functions that define underwriting judgment, core policy administration, or regulatory accountability often still need stronger internal ownership, even if a partner supports the workflow. By contrast, product experimentation, front-end journeys, and modular services are often better candidates for partnership because they benefit from iteration and external specialisation. In practice, many insurers only recognise the boundary after a pilot has already proved that speed mattered more than architectural control.
How to Decide Between Build, Partner, or Do Both
In practice, the decision turns on three questions: how differentiated the capability is, how quickly it must be delivered, and how much operational dependence the insurer is willing to accept. If the capability is central to competitive advantage or to long-term control of data, process, or governance, internal build may be justified even if it takes longer. If the capability is common across the market, changes quickly, or needs specialist product design, a partnership often gives better results with less lead time.
Partnerships work best when the insurer can define a clean interface around the shared capability. That means setting expectations on data access, service levels, change control, and exit terms before integration becomes deep. It also means keeping ownership clear: the insurer should know which decisions remain internal, which are delegated, and which metrics will prove the arrangement is working. For many teams, the real benefit of partnering is not only faster delivery but lower experimentation risk, because the insurer can validate demand before committing to a full platform build. - Use partnerships where the work is modular enough to separate from core systems.
- Keep highly regulated decisioning, key customer records, and strategic data ownership under stronger internal control.
- Prefer partners when the main risk is delay, not loss of unique capability.
- Insist on measurable exit options so the insurer is not trapped by the first successful pilot.
Where this guidance breaks down is when the insurer treats a partner as a shortcut for unresolved operating-model decisions, because then the partnership becomes a dependency instead of a capability gain.
Common Cases Where In-House Build Still Wins
Tighter partnership models often improve speed, but they also increase coordination overhead, requiring insurers to balance delivery gains against control, integration, and dependency costs.
Insurers should usually keep core capabilities in-house when the function is a source of durable differentiation, when it carries major regulatory accountability, or when it depends on sensitive data that cannot be exposed broadly without creating governance risk. A partner can help execute, but if the insurer cannot explain how decisions are made, who can change them, and how the relationship ends, the apparent speed advantage is often illusory.
There is also a practical tradeoff around learning. Building internally can be slower, but it can leave the insurer with reusable capability, deeper domain knowledge, and less vendor dependence. Partnership is therefore best viewed as a portfolio choice, not a universal preference. The right model may differ by product line: an insurer may partner for front-end innovation while keeping pricing logic, claims adjudication, or platform control in-house. Guidance varies by organisation, but the consensus is strongest on one point: do not outsource the parts of the business that define accountability or make the insurer hard to replace.

Practitioner Guidance
What to prioritise: Start with capabilities where time-to-market, specialist expertise, or customer experience matters more than exclusive ownership. If the insurer cannot point to a clear strategic gain from building internally, partnership is usually the better first move.
Decision rule: If the capability is differentiating, tightly regulated, or deeply coupled to core data and controls, keep it in-house; if it is modular and repeatable, test it through a partner first.
What to verify: Confirm that the insurer can measure whether the partnership is actually improving speed, quality, or customer outcomes. Also verify that exit rights, data boundaries, and decision ownership are documented before the integration becomes hard to unwind.
Practitioner takeaway: The best partnership decisions are made by asking what the insurer must own to remain accountable, not by asking which option feels fastest in the short term.
